GEOG 3650: A World Divided? Place, Space, and Regions in World Affairs
This course embraces a new approach to world regions by focusing on the ways that the social and physical features of our planet are intertwined and constantly changing. This exploration is carried out in this class through a geographical focus on contemporary world affairs. This approach will help reveal the diverse and dynamic social and physical environments we inhabit and how these shape our sense of self and belonging in a connected world. In this way, students will develop a deeper understanding of the meaning and importance of citizenship in dynamic global context.
